D5V0L1B2WS-7 by Diodes Incorporated

Overview of D5V0L1B2WS-7 by Diodes Incorporated

The D5V0L1B2WS-7 is a Transient Voltage Suppressor (TVS) diode offering a peak reverse power dissipation of 84W and a nominal working voltage (VWM) of 5V. This bidirectional, single-element suppressor operates within voltage ranges of breakdown (VBR) from 6V to 8V and a maximum clamping voltage (VC) of 14V, making it an efficient choice for protecting circuits from voltage transients. Manufactured by Diodes Incorporated, this component is encapsulated in a SOD-323 package, providing a compact solution with 2 pins for surface mount applications. Its bidirectional polarity is suitable for protecting both lines without the need to specify the direction of the transient. Furthermore, the device is characterized by a maximum power dissipation of 200mW, adhering to IEC-61000-4-2 standards, indicating its capability to handle significant energy levels and its utility for ESD protection.

Featuring a maximum operating temperature range of -65 °C to 150 °C and a maximum reverse current of 0.1 µA, the D5V0L1B2WS-7 is constructed with silicon diode element material, showcasing its robustness and versatility across various applications. Compliance with RoHS, REACH, and a moisture sensitivity level of 1, along with a terminal finish of matte tin, ensures its suitability for environmentally conscious and high-reliability applications.
